Output eda5637bbc65b765f2e7cdde3e68c8123babc806eddf079382d46bbfbf0fa213:0

value
972216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5411816c940760e6f2102d97b1fcf85f5a57141b OP_EQUAL
address
39MXexwhFhUZeUYGegBa4VdhHASkS1K8Wa
transaction
eda5637bbc65b765f2e7cdde3e68c8123babc806eddf079382d46bbfbf0fa213
confirmations
311660
spent
true